What are High Cube Shipping Containers?
High cube shipping containers are basically taller versions of standard shipping containers. While a basic container has a height of 8.5 feet, a high cube container stands at an excellent 9.5 feet. This additional height provides additional storage capacity, making it an excellent option for tasks that require more vertical space.
Dimensions of High Cube Containers
Here's a table showcasing the common dimensions of high cube shipping containers:
TypeLengthWidthHeightCubic Capacity20 ft High Cube20 ft8 feet9.5 feet1,172 cubic feet40 ft High Cube40 feet8 feet9.5 ft2,694 cubic feet45 ft High Cube45 feet8 ft9.5 feet3,040 cubic feetBenefits of High Cube Shipping Containers
High cube containers offer numerous benefits that cater to the needs of services and individuals alike. Here are some significant benefits:
Increased Storage Space: The additional height supplies more space for vertical storage, making it suitable for bulky items or devices.
Versatility: High cube containers can be used for storage, Shipping Container Homes, Portable Storage Containers workplaces, and even converted into homes or retail spaces.
Stackability: Their design allows multiple containers to be stacked, enhancing space usage during transport and storage.
Toughness: Made from high-strength steel, these containers are designed to withstand harsh climate condition and heavy loads.
Economical: They can be a more affordable alternative for storage compared to standard storage facilities due to their modular nature and minimal upkeep.
Common Uses of High Cube Shipping Containers
High cube shipping containers have a multitude of applications throughout different sectors. Below is a list of some typical uses:
Storage Solutions: Excellent for companies needing short-lived or long-term storage, particularly for extra-large items.
Mobile Offices: Businesses frequently repurpose high cube containers as portable workplaces or onsite offices.
Pop-Up Retail Spaces: They can be changed into unique retail environments for occasions and seasonal stores.
Emergency Housing: High cube containers can be transformed into cost effective housing solutions during crises or catastrophes.
Workshops and Studios: Ideal for tradespeople requiring a secure, available work space.
Factors to consider When Choosing a High Cube Container
When choosing a high cube shipping container for your requirements, consider the following elements:
Condition: High cube containers can be found in new or used conditions. Evaluate what fits your spending plan and purpose.
Kind of Container: Different types consist of standard, insulated, or refrigerated high cube containers, each serving special requirements.
Place: Think about where you will put the container and the logistics associated with transporting it to that website.
Ventilation: If keeping perishables or delicate items, consider ventilation alternatives to keep appropriate conditions.
Security: Check if additional security features such as locks or strengthened doors are required based upon what you mean to store.
